Can you eat expired bacon if it hasn’t been opened?

If left unopened, you can keep bacon in the fridge (40 degrees Fahrenheit) for two weeks. Once you open it, you have seven days to eat the bacon. If your lunch meat has a “sell by” date rather than a “use by” date, if you don’t open it, the USDA says you can keep it for two weeks.

How long is vacuum sealed bacon good for?

Per the USDA, vacuum-sealed packages will remain safe to eat for seven days past the sell-by date, which in some cases might be weeks after you purchased it at the store.

How long does cured bacon last in fridge?

Cured bacon will last for about 7 to 10 days in the fridge. Curing is used for preserving food such as meat or fish. Bacon is cured by adding salt and sodium nitrites.

Can bacon give you food poisoning?

Deli meats including ham, bacon, salami and hot dogs can be a source of food poisoning. They can become contaminated with harmful bacteria including Listeria and Staphylococcus aureus at several stages during processing and manufacturing.

Is expired Bacon okay to cook and eat?

Check the expiry date on the bacon packet. If the “use by” date has expired, then that bacon is unsafe to use. Always use bacon within seven days of purchase (“sell by”) or by the “use by” date listed by the manufacturer. You can also safely thaw and cook the bacon within four months of freezing bacon.

How long is unopened Bacon good after expiration date?

Unopened bacon lasts one to two weeks past the printed date, when refrigerated, according to Eat By Date. Opened, uncooked bacon lasts for one week past the printed date, when refrigerated. Cooked bacon lasts seven to 10 days, when refrigerated.
